According to the National Council on Alcoholism and Drug Dependence, the following are signs that an individual may have a drug abuse problem and should seek help: Using drugs in higher doses, using more often, or using for longer than intended; not being able to control use No longer participating in activities that used to be enjoyable Struggling with relationships due to drug use Being unable to keep up with responsibilities at work, school, or home Hiding substance use from others Running out of prescription drugs faster than expected or stealing drugs from others In addition, if the person feels unable to function without using the substance, or experiences withdrawal symptoms when drug use is stopped, drug abuse or addiction may be present. In a study of individuals who sought treatment for substance abuse, Drug and Alcohol Dependence identified several of the most important factors that contributed to their success: Developing a sense of self-confidence and competence Acquiring new coping skills to handle substance abuse triggers Access to recovery resources and support systems, such as 12-step groups Personal support from friends and family members The stronger your inner resources and social support network, the greater your chances of meeting your treatment goals will be. Medication like methadone and buprenorphine can be used to treat addiction to prescription opiates, and behavioral therapies can be used to treat addiction to prescription stimulants, benzodiazepines, and other drugs.[6] Types of behavioral therapy include: Cognitive-behavioral therapy, which seeks to help patients to recognize, avoid and cope with situations in which they are most likely to relapse.
